In the Inner West, the choice to go with metal roofing is frequently driven by the area's unique weather condition patterns, quality of New South Wales. The location goes through a wide range of conditions, consisting of extreme heatwaves, heavy rainfall, and periodic hailstorms. Standard roofing products, such as terracotta and concrete tiles, can degrade in time, ending up being prone to cracks and leakages due to the area's unforeseeable climate. Conversely, contemporary metal roofing systems are developed to stand up to the aspects, using a robust and watertight seal. By making use of big, light-weight panels, these systems minimize the number of potential entry points for water, making them a perfect solution for the Inner West's storm-prone climate.

Maintaining the historic essence of a neighborhood is a key issue for both regional governing bodies and citizens. In the Inner West, there are numerous locations designated for Heritage Preservation, where any changes to the look of buildings are carefully supervised. Metal roofing is extremely preferred by designers in this area since it can reproduce the classic corrugated iron visual from the past while supplying modern-day toughness. Often, replacing an old, rusted iron roof with a new, pre-painted steel option is viewed as the most considerate method to copyright the historical charm of a vintage home. The variety of colors offered enables house owners to pick shades that enhance the natural tones of aged brickwork or the ornate wood information discovered in Federation-style homes.
The structural benefits of choosing metal can not be overemphasized particularly for older structures that might have settled with time. Metal is significantly lighter than tile which implies it puts less tension on the initial lumber rafters and supporting walls. This can typically simplify the restoration procedure since there is less requirement for costly structural support that might be required to support heavier products. Furthermore the ease of installation indicates that a professional team can often finish a complete replacement in a fraction of the time it would require to check here lay private tiles. This performance minimizes the interruption to the family and lowers the time the internal structure is exposed to the weather condition throughout the building phase.
Maintenance is another area where Metal Roofing in Inner West excels compared to other choices. Beyond the periodic wash down by rain or a fast hose pipe to remove salt spray if the property is more detailed to the harbour these systems require extremely little intervention. Modern coverings are designed to resist fading and chalking which makes sure the vibrant appearance of the home lasts for years. Unlike tiled systems that might need regular repointing or the replacement of private damaged pieces a well set up metal roof stays stable and safe and secure. This long term durability supplies assurance for homeowner who want a "set and forget" option that includes considerable worth to their financial investment.
